Q: Is 743,142 a Prime Number?
A: No, 743,142 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 743142 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 211 422 587 633 1,174 1,266 1,761 3,522 123,857 247,714 371,571 and 743,142, with no remainder.
Since 743,142 cannot be divided by just 1 and 743,142, it is not a prime number.
